Real Talk: When you want the easiest possible “put together” lip, this is hard to beat. The finish is sheer and glossy in a natural way, so it is extremely forgiving if you apply on the go. It gives that lived-in, healthy tint that pairs well with minimal makeup, and it is one of my favorite choices for days when I do not want to think about precision. The trade-off is lighter wear and lighter pigment.

Pro Tip: Make Dewy Lipstick Last Through Coffee and Real Life

Start with grip, not slip. If you use balm first (I do), apply it while you do the rest of your makeup, then blot until your lips feel soft but not slick. A dewy lipstick clings better to a cushioned surface than an oily one, so you get shine without the wandering edges.

Use the “outlined edges, glossy center” trick. Lightly line just the outer third of your lips, then apply lipstick and press your lips together once. Finally, tap a tiny bit more lipstick only on the center of the bottom lip. You keep the dewy look where it is prettiest while reducing feathering and transfer around the perimeter.

Blot strategically instead of fully blotting. To keep that fresh finish, don’t press a tissue over the whole mouth. Instead, fold a tissue and gently pinch only the lip line area, then leave the center untouched. It takes five seconds, but it makes dewy lipsticks look more intentional and helps them survive drinks, quick snacks, and a busy day.

What makes a lipstick “dewy” instead of just glossy?

Dewy lipstick usually has a balmy, light-reflective finish that looks moist and smooth, but it is still a lipstick in application and pigment. A true gloss often looks shinier and wetter, can feel tackier, and typically sits on top of the lips more than it melds in.

How do I keep dewy lipstick from feathering around the edges?

Keep the shine concentrated on the center of the lips and define the perimeter with a clear or matching lip liner. If your lip line is very soft, press a tiny bit of translucent powder just outside the lip line after liner, then apply lipstick and gently blot only the edges.

Is dewy lipstick okay for very dry or textured lips?

Yes, as long as you prep lightly. A quick, gentle exfoliation and a thin layer of balm (blotted down so it is not slippery) helps dewy formulas glide without grabbing. If lips are actively cracked, go for sheer, balm-like color and reapply more often rather than piling on thicker layers.

Do dewy lipsticks last as long as matte formulas?

Not usually. Dewy finishes trade some longevity for comfort and shine, so expect to reapply after drinks and meals. The good news is they typically fade more evenly and are easier to touch up without a mirror.

What shades look best in a dewy finish?

Soft rosy nudes, warm pinks, and mid-tone berries are especially forgiving because the shine makes edges look softer and more natural. If you are choosing a bold shade, going one step deeper than your usual “sheer” color can help it still show up once the shine disperses.
